I have used bazel (with remote caching) to cache the output of webpack before.

Webpack was driving the typescript compilation and had some plugins/extra codegen steps to run too. I tried to move as much as possible to bazel but I quickly found out the JS ecosystem likes to produce massive balls of muds. Very hard to break down and separate the various steps.
